Customs officers prevented smuggling of 2 mln USD from Azerbaijan last year

Baku. 19 January.REPORT.AZ/ In 2016, Azerbaijani export decreased by 28.17% compared to 2015 and dropped from 12.729 bln AZN to 9.143.
Report informs, Chairman of the State Customs Committee (SCC) Aydin Aliyev said addressing a briefing for journalists.
According to him, decline, also, was observed in import last year: "Import made 9.216 bln AZN in 2015, while dropped to 8.253 bln AZN in 2016".
A.Aliyev noted that last year customs officers prevented smuggling of 2 mln USD from Azerbaijan.
